How SiftDental compares to Curve Dental

Curve Dental deserves credit as one of the earliest cloud-native dental practice management platforms. While most of the industry was still tied to on-premise Windows servers, Curve built a browser-based system that let practices access scheduling, charting, billing, and imaging from any device. That was a meaningful step forward, and thousands of practices rely on Curve Dental today because of that head start. If you are comparing cloud dental software, Curve belongs on the shortlist — they proved the model works.

SiftDental is a newer platform, built after large language models and AI assistants became practical tools for healthcare. That timing matters because it shaped the architecture. Where Curve Dental adds AI features as optional layers on top of an existing system, SiftDental was designed with AI at the core from day one. Voice charting, intelligent scheduling suggestions, automated insurance verification, and an AI copilot that understands dental workflows — these are not add-ons in SiftDental, they are how the software works by default.

The most significant architectural difference is data isolation. Curve Dental runs practices on shared infrastructure, which is standard for most SaaS platforms. SiftDental takes a different approach: every practice gets its own isolated database and compute resources. This per-practice isolation simplifies HIPAA compliance, eliminates noisy-neighbor performance issues, and means one practice's data can never accidentally intersect with another's. For practices that handle sensitive patient information — which is all of them — that boundary matters.

On the practical side, there are differences in how each company handles pricing and contracts. Curve Dental requires you to contact sales for a quote, commits you to a 12-month term with automatic renewal, and charges an early termination fee if you leave before the term ends. SiftDental publishes its pricing publicly, bills month-to-month, and lets you cancel anytime without penalty. Both approaches have trade-offs, but if flexibility and transparency are priorities, SiftDental aligns more closely with what most modern practices expect.
